Output 531659b6ae24d1eca1ff38f6cbe62a6a76588b57da41fb1264154eaca3a479bc:1

value
1346708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43d094dc7210066a5be825e6080f03b20e1b16f1 OP_EQUAL
address
37sb4thx1X7ZwuePBKYdA4RGeMJiFrm9gB
transaction
531659b6ae24d1eca1ff38f6cbe62a6a76588b57da41fb1264154eaca3a479bc
spent
true